Start by analyzing how this average idea works:
If only one member goes to the trip, it will cost him/her $1000+$200 = $1200.
If two members go to the trip, then they will share the cost as per the following: ($1000+ $200 + $200 = $1400) which they will be dividing into two people, thus costing each of them $700.
Notice that the general function that represents such average will be given by:
